Runbook §12 — Locked device case, Project Ostrel. One locked case, twelve test handsets, tamper tape on both latches. Receiving site: check tape, check case weight against the manifest, log arrival time. Case stays locked until the Ostrel lead signs for it in person. No exceptions, no partial hand-overs, no storage in the open bay. Any damage: photograph, quarantine, notify dispatch. Courier arrives between 09:00 and 10:00. The hand-over itself is governed by the single instruction that follows:

courier memo of yajef-bajep: the frawyn jordor courier leaves the norwyn ledger at gate 2781 under passcode 330769

## Archiving cold storage buckets (Glacierbird tier)

Run this during the monthly maintenance window after confirming no restore jobs are pending. The archiver walks each bucket flagged `cold`, verifies checksums, writes a manifest, then moves objects to the Glacierbird tier. Expect roughly two hours per terabyte. If a manifest fails verification, halt and escalate — do not force the move. The release manager must record the manifest hash in the change log before sign-off. The archiver reads its parameters from the values below.

config for yageg-fajof:
ralix:
  pin: 5480
  metrics_host: metrics.ralix.zemvarlabs.internal
  tenant: lamion
  seal: seal_14030623

Meeting notes — transport briefing, 14 May

Discussed the crate of survey instruments bound for the Pellham ridge site. Theodolites calibrated Tuesday; crate sealed and weatherproofed. Coordinator to schedule a morning run to avoid the gravel road after rain. Driver carries the calibration certificates, not the site office. Hand-over instruction for the courier follows below.

handover note for yawig-tagug: the ralael eliion courier leaves the ulaax frair olidor ledger at gate 3456 under passcode 367212